Chester reviews the detailed ship scans as well as their attached estimated salvage lists. The Ship Stores could only hold ten tons of components at most, so it was a matter of selecting the ten most valuable tons he could and hoping that the salvage crews or armsman patrols came across smaller treasures while they worked.
The first Hazeroth class had very little in the way of obvious valuable components, but Eta-7 had pointed out that it did posses an Auto-Stabilized Logis Targeting array. Nearly indistinguishable externally from an Imperial standard Auger array, particularly when powered down, it is both more sensitive and provides better fire control solutions then it's Imperial standard counterpart. Although old enough to be regarded as obscenely valuable archeotech, Auto-Stabilized Logis Targeting arrays are also considered borderline heretical by Techpriests for reasons that Chester did not fully understand. It could be a valuable piece of salvage or it might be not only worthless but actively dangerous to possess depending on just how hard-line the Gibil 2 Techpriests were.
The second Hazeroth held a prize that was of the 'boring but practical' and therefore valuable variety: a sunsear laser battery. The Erwin Siegmar mounted three such batteries herself, so keeping a spare on hand in storage could prove quite useful in case of battle damage. Alternatively there was a steady demand for components such as this, so it could be traded away for a fair, though not lucrative, profit.
The third and final Hazeroth shows no particularly valuable prizes, the most useful of the lot being a Mars pattern macrocannon battery. Uncommon at best this far from the Holy Sol system and the red regolith of Mars, it is not useful aboard the Erwin Siegmar but it should be of some trade value at Gibil 2. Mars pattern anything usually was to Techpriests in Chester's limited experience and more extensive training.
The Havoc class hull was almost as unremarkable as the Hazeroths before it but Eta-7 had all but danced with visible glee over the readings from it's void shied array. It had refused to comment further, but Chester was convinced from the rare display of emotion form a Techpriest that the void shield array in question was actually an archeotech pattern and thus quite valuable.
The Dauntless came with two prizes attached to her war-marked hull, The first sat in the ruins of her armored prow: a twin-barreled Titanforge Lance battery. Far older, rarer, and powerful then any mere laser or macrocannon, it was sure to fetch a fair price from the Techpriests at Gibil 2. The other stretched down her port flank like the gaping maws of eight hungry beasts: a Ryza-pattern plasma broadside. As with Mars, Ryza is a vaunted world famous even among non-Techpriests for its plasma weapons. A full broadside array of such weapons was immensely heavy, and equally immensely valuable even before the Ryza name was factored into the equation.
Chester sat back at his desk and started idly calculating what combinations of devices might fit into the ship stores and what profit he might expect form their salvage and sale at Gibil 2...
